Fans of edgy contemporary architecture should swing by this private museum housed in a striking sculptural pile of relief-decorated concrete cubes topped by a glass-encased top floor. Changing exhibits showcase examples of the dying art form of architectural drawings from the collection of Sergei Tchoban, the foundation's St Petersburg-born founder, or from such renowned repositories as Vienna's Albertina or London's Sir John Soane's Museum.
Danish-Icelandic artist Olafur Eliasson has his studio next door.
